Descripción
Sumario:During an omnibus survey respondents were questioned concerning their use and frequency of use of alcohol, tobacco and other drugs including pain killers, stomach settlers, sedatives and tranquillisers. Marijuana use was investigated using a randomised response technique. Further questions involved the respondents' approval of changes to laws relating to marijuana use and supply. Background variables included age, education, qualifications and income.
